Here&#8217;s the launch video of SpaceX-4 that just successfully carried the Made In Space Zero-G 3D Printer to the <a href=\"http:\/\/www.nasa.gov\/mission_pages\/station\/main\/\">ISS<\/a>:<\/p>\n<p><iframe loading=\"lazy\" src=\"https:\/\/www.youtube.com\/embed\/R5AwRC8nZGc\" height=\"315\" width=\"560\" allowfullscreen=\"\" frameborder=\"0\"><\/iframe><\/p>\n<p><em>Video courtesy of SpaceX<\/em><\/p>\n<p>Hearing mission control say &#8220;&#8230;and we have liftoff of SpaceX Falcon 9 Rocket and Dragon. CRS-4 is underway. A US commercial spacecraft launching from American soil delivers new technology and science to the International Space Station,&#8221; gives me and hopefully every other space lover chills. Knowing that that &#8220;new technology&#8221; is one that we all are fortunate enough to experiment with every day, the ability to additively manufacture on demand through 3D Printing, is inspiring. Remember, there is no overnight shipping to space; and it is physically impossible to traditionally manufacture parts in a space environment. We really are witnessing, and taking an active part in, making history.<\/p>\n<p><a href=\"https:\/\/www.shapeways.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2014\/09\/ISS-Prize.png\"><img loading=\"lazy\" decoding=\"async\" class=\"alignnone size-full wp-image-17993\" alt=\"ISS Prize\" src=\"https:\/\/www.shapeways.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2014\/09\/ISS-Prize.png\" width=\"625\" height=\"286\" data-wp-pid=\"17993\" \/><\/a><\/p>\n<p><em>Screen Shots here and below courtesy of FutureEngineers.org<\/em><\/p>\n<p>This is the first in a series of NASA developed 3D Space Challenges that Future Engineers and our other out-of-this-world partners are happy to share with the Shapeways community. What a great excuse to &#8220;ground print&#8221; and prototype your space tools with us.<\/p>\n<p><a href=\"https:\/\/www.shapeways.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2014\/09\/Shapeways-prints.png\"><img loading=\"lazy\" decoding=\"async\" class=\"alignnone size-full wp-image-17995\" alt=\"Shapeways prints\" src=\"https:\/\/www.shapeways.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2014\/09\/Shapeways-prints.png\" width=\"625\" height=\"236\" data-wp-pid=\"17995\" \/><\/a><\/p>\n<p>Tools designed for this challenge are judged on the following well-rounded criteria:<\/p>\n<ul>\n<li>40 Points &#8211; Innovation and Creativity of the Solution<\/li>\n<li>20 Points &#8211; Ability to communicate the design through the Text Description and\/or Finalist Interview<\/li>\n<li>20 Points &#8211; Quality of the 3D Modeled Geometry and compliance with the\u00a0<a href=\"http:\/\/www.futureengineers.org\/Pdfs\/DesignGuidelines.pdf\" target=\"_blank\">Design Guidelines<\/a><\/li>\n<li>20 Points &#8211;\u00a0Usefulness of the design in a Space Environment<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<p>Astronaut <a href=\"http:\/\/www.jsc.nasa.gov\/Bios\/htmlbios\/wheelock.html\" target=\"_blank\">Doug Wheelock<\/a> explains further:<\/p>\n<p><iframe loading=\"lazy\" src=\"https:\/\/www.youtube.com\/embed\/zZCvEOEd30c\" height=\"315\" width=\"560\" allowfullscreen=\"\" frameborder=\"0\"><\/iframe><\/p>\n<p>Video courtesy of FutureEngineers.org<\/p>\n<p>Kids are powering innovative developments in 3D Printing across the unique web of our industry&#8217;s reach. They are opening shops on Shapeways, printing on desktop printers in their classrooms, and mod-ing their toys at home. There are dozen of touching stories of kids literally <a href=\"http:\/\/enablingthefuture.org\/\">enabling the future<\/a> of 3D printed prosthetics. And perhaps most profound of all, they can see what we can&#8217;t. Young minds aren&#8217;t limited by the bounds of conventional design and manufacturing constraints. Freed of this parameter, they are capable of leveraging the technology and materials available in unique new ways.
